Sony To offer Xperia XZ2 and XZ2 Compact smartphones with larger screens

by Hilbert Hagedoorn on: 02/26/2018 10:11 AM | source: | 14 comment(s)
Sony To offer Xperia XZ2 and XZ2 Compact smartphones with larger screens

Over at the Mobile World Congress, Sony mader an announcement or two as well. They announced the XZ2 and XZ2 Compact. The phones offer a larger screen and thinner edges compared to their previous models. 

The XZ2 will be the new top model from Sony. This smartphone will get a  5.7 inch IPS screen fitted, with an aspect ratio of 18x9. Its predecessor, the Sony XZ, had a 5.2-inch display. The edges of the device at the top and bottom also have become thinner. The XZ received an improved camera capable of 4K HDR recording. Much like Samsung now has with the new S9, this mode gets super slow motion, with recordings of up to 960 images per second (in full HD). The XZ2 will be fitted with a Snapdragon 845 processor. This model will be available in three colors: silver, black and green starting at March 16th at a price of 799 euros.

As mentioned, the XZ2 Compact was also announced. The phone has a 5-inch screen. The device also has the same 18x9  aspect ratio, processor and camera capabilities as the XZ2. XZ2 Compact will be available in white, black and green and will cost 599 euros. Both smartphones, by the way, will get Android 8.0 Oreo.

Sony also announced new wireless earplugs. The Xperia Ear Duo lets people listen to music while the environment remains audible. They also register time, location and activity. The last four hours on a full load and are then recharged in a box. They will appear in white and black worldwide next month.
